Step 1: Evaluate Your Financial Readiness

Understand Your Current Financial Position

Before applying for any mortgage, it’s important to assess your financial health. Lenders typically review several factors, including:

  • Credit score
  • Income and employment history
  • Debt-to-income ratio (DTI)
  • Savings and available assets
  • Down payment funds

A strong financial profile can increase your chances of qualifying for favorable loan terms and lower interest rates.

Tips to Improve Your Mortgage Readiness

✔ Review your credit report for accuracy

✔ Pay down outstanding debt

✔ Avoid opening new credit accounts

✔ Build your savings for a down payment and closing costs

✔ Maintain consistent employment

Many first-time homebuyers are surprised to learn that there are loan programs available for borrowers with varying credit profiles. Consulting with a mortgage professional early in the process can help you understand your options.

Step 2: Gather Your Documentation

Prepare Before You Apply

One of the fastest ways to streamline the mortgage approval process is by organizing your documents in advance. Most lenders require:

  • Government-issued identification
  • Recent pay stubs
  • W-2 forms
  • Tax returns
  • Bank statements
  • Proof of assets
  • Employment verification

For self-employed borrowers or investors, additional documentation may be necessary. Having these documents readily available allows lenders to evaluate your application more efficiently and reduces delays during underwriting.

Step 3: Explore Your Home Loan Options

Not All Mortgage Programs Are the Same

One of the biggest mistakes borrowers make is assuming there’s only one type of home loan. Today’s mortgage market offers a variety of financing solutions designed for different financial situations and goals.

Popular Loan Options Include:

Conventional Loans

Ideal for borrowers with strong credit profiles and stable income.

FHA Loans

Popular among first-time homebuyers because they often require lower down payments.

VA Loans

Designed for eligible veterans, active-duty service members, and military families.

Jumbo Loans

Used for higher-priced properties that exceed conventional loan limits.

Investment Property Loans

Designed specifically for individuals purchasing rental or income-producing properties.

DSCR Loans

Debt Service Coverage Ratio (DSCR) loans are increasingly popular among real estate investors because qualification focuses on the property’s income potential rather than personal income.

Step 4: Get Pre-Approved

Why Mortgage Pre-Approval Matters

Mortgage pre-approval is one of the most important steps in the home buying process. During pre-approval, a lender reviews your financial information and determines how much you may qualify to borrow.

Benefits of Pre-Approval

✔ Understand your purchasing power

✔ Establish a realistic budget

✔ Strengthen your offers when competing with other buyers

✔ Identify potential financing issues early

✔ Shop for homes with confidence

In competitive housing markets such as Texas and California, sellers often prioritize buyers who have already obtained pre-approval. This simple step can significantly improve your chances of securing the property you want.

Step 5: Find Your Property and Complete the Loan Process

From Approval to Closing Day

Once you’ve been pre-approved, the exciting part begins—shopping for your new home or investment property. After selecting a property, your lender will begin the final stages of the mortgage process.

This typically includes:

  • Property appraisal
  • Underwriting review
  • Verification of financial information
  • Final loan approval
  • Closing documentation

When everything is complete, you’ll sign the final paperwork and receive the keys to your new property. Whether you’re moving into your first home or adding another property to your investment portfolio, reaching the closing table is a major milestone.

Common Home Loan Mistakes to Avoid

Avoid These Costly Errors

While applying for a mortgage, avoid the following mistakes:

❌ Changing Jobs During the Approval Process

Employment stability is important to lenders.

❌ Making Large Purchases

Avoid financing vehicles, furniture, or major purchases before closing.

❌ Opening New Credit Accounts

New debt can impact your credit score and debt-to-income ratio.

❌ Missing Documentation Requests

Respond quickly to lender requests to keep your application moving forward.

❌ Shopping Without Pre-Approval

This can lead to disappointment if a property exceeds your budget.
